Subject: Timeweave cut-over complete

Team, the Timeweave solver cut-over for Northvale Academy finished last night without rollback. All timetables re-solved under the new constraint engine; three elective clashes were resolved manually and documented. Please verify any tickets opened before the cut-over against the new schedule output. For reference when troubleshooting, the production configuration now active is shown below.

config for bahop-baduf:
[kasion]
team = lamath
access_code = ac_d807e5
host = kasion.paliqcloud.corp
port = 4000
owner = julix.tamvan
peer = frair.qorvelsoft.local

Handover note — bulk edits, AdminGrid

Context for on-call: the bulk-edit feature in the GrovePanel admin table went live last sprint. Edits over 500 rows are chunked into batches of 100; a failed batch rolls back only itself, so partial application is expected behavior, not a bug. Watch the `bulk_edit_failures` dashboard — anything above 2% warrants a page. Undo is supported for 24 hours via the snapshot store. If you need to escalate beyond the runbook, the owning engineer is:

signatory, yahog-badug: Quenix Ulaael

## Configuration

Reportforge renders all exports in the tenant's home timezone, set via `RF_DEFAULT_TZ`. Offsets are resolved at render time, not query time, so DST boundaries won't shift row counts. Override per-export with `RF_FORCE_UTC=1` for audit jobs. Values load from `.env` at startup. The scheduler also needs the export-signing secret in `.env`, which belongs on the next line.

secret setting of kagup-haweg: RELAY_SECRET20=79282600b75847005433

## Building Access — Spares Room (Hullbrook Annex)

Contractors: the spare hardware room is down the east corridor on the ground floor, third door on the left. Sign in at the front desk first and grab a visitor lanyard. Anything you take out, jot it in the blue logbook — yes, even the little stuff. The door self-locks, so don't wedge it. To get in, punch in the code below.

staff pass of hagug-taguf = bdg-HJ-9

Handover: welcome aboard! The Stridepath timing-chip reader lives in the trackside rack and polls the mats every 50ms. If reads drop during a race, check the antenna cable first — it's always the cable. Firmware flashing steps are in the wiki; don't flash mid-event. For anything weird, your first escalation contact is the person named below.

named custodian: Aldath Raleth Holox